Home
last modified time | relevance | path

Searched refs:chunk_block (Results 1 – 4 of 4) sorted by relevance

/linux-5.19.10/drivers/md/
Ddm-zoned-target.c117 struct bio *bio, sector_t chunk_block, in dmz_submit_bio() argument
134 dmz_start_sect(dmz->metadata, zone) + dmz_blk2sect(chunk_block); in dmz_submit_bio()
154 sector_t chunk_block, unsigned int nr_blocks) in dmz_handle_read_zero() argument
173 sector_t chunk_block = dmz_chunk_block(zmd, dmz_bio_block(bio)); in dmz_handle_read() local
175 sector_t end_block = chunk_block + nr_blocks; in dmz_handle_read()
191 (unsigned long long)chunk_block, nr_blocks); in dmz_handle_read()
195 while (chunk_block < end_block) { in dmz_handle_read()
198 chunk_block < zone->wp_block) { in dmz_handle_read()
200 ret = dmz_block_valid(zmd, zone, chunk_block); in dmz_handle_read()
215 ret = dmz_block_valid(zmd, bzone, chunk_block); in dmz_handle_read()
[all …]
Ddm-zoned-metadata.c2405 sector_t chunk_block) in dmz_get_bitmap() argument
2409 (chunk_block >> DMZ_BLOCK_SHIFT_BITS); in dmz_get_bitmap()
2421 sector_t chunk_block = 0; in dmz_copy_valid_blocks() local
2424 while (chunk_block < zmd->zone_nr_blocks) { in dmz_copy_valid_blocks()
2425 from_mblk = dmz_get_bitmap(zmd, from_zone, chunk_block); in dmz_copy_valid_blocks()
2428 to_mblk = dmz_get_bitmap(zmd, to_zone, chunk_block); in dmz_copy_valid_blocks()
2440 chunk_block += zmd->zone_bits_per_mblk; in dmz_copy_valid_blocks()
2453 struct dm_zone *to_zone, sector_t chunk_block) in dmz_merge_valid_blocks() argument
2459 while (chunk_block < zmd->zone_nr_blocks) { in dmz_merge_valid_blocks()
2461 ret = dmz_first_valid_block(zmd, from_zone, &chunk_block); in dmz_merge_valid_blocks()
[all …]
Ddm-zoned.h257 sector_t chunk_block, unsigned int nr_blocks);
259 sector_t chunk_block, unsigned int nr_blocks);
261 sector_t chunk_block);
263 sector_t *chunk_block);
267 struct dm_zone *to_zone, sector_t chunk_block);
Ddm-zoned-reclaim.c199 sector_t chunk_block = dzone->wp_block; in dmz_reclaim_buf() local
216 ret = dmz_merge_valid_blocks(zmd, bzone, dzone, chunk_block); in dmz_reclaim_buf()
397 sector_t chunk_block = 0; in dmz_do_reclaim() local
399 ret = dmz_first_valid_block(zmd, bzone, &chunk_block); in dmz_do_reclaim()
403 if (ret == 0 || chunk_block >= dzone->wp_block) { in dmz_do_reclaim()